云原生安全策略云服务数据安全防护之道
摘要:本文探讨了云原生环境下数据安全的重要性,分析了当前云服务数据安全面临的挑战,并提出了相应的防护策略。
一、云原生环境下的数据安全挑战
在云原生环境下,数据安全面临着诸多挑战。云原生应用往往采用微服务架构,这种架构下的数据分布广泛,增加了数据保护难度。动态部署和扩展的特性使得安全防护措施难以跟上变化。再者,云原生环境下,数据传输和存储涉及多个云服务提供商,数据跨境传输带来了合规性和数据主权问题。由于云原生应用依赖容器技术,容器漏洞可能成为攻击者入侵的途径。因此,云原生环境下的数据安全挑战主要在于如何确保数据在分布、传输、存储和访问过程中的安全性。
二、云服务数据安全防护策略
云服务数据安全防护策略主要包括以下几个方面:建立完善的安全管理体系,确保数据安全有章可循;采用加密技术对数据进行保护,防止数据泄露;再者,实施访问控制,确保只有授权用户才能访问敏感数据;定期进行安全审计,及时发现并修复安全漏洞;加强员工安全意识培训,降低人为操作风险。这些策略的实施,能够有效保障云服务中的数据安全。
三、加密技术与应用
在云原生安全领域,加密技术是保障数据安全的关键手段。加密技术通过将数据转换成难以理解的密文,确保只有授权用户才能解密和访问原始数据。常见的加密技术包括对称加密和非对称加密。对称加密使用相同的密钥进行加密和解密,速度快但密钥管理复杂。非对称加密则使用一对密钥,公钥用于加密,私钥用于解密,安全性更高但计算速度较慢。在实际应用中,加密技术被广泛应用于数据传输和存储环节,如SSL/TLS协议在数据传输过程中加密,数据库加密确保存储数据的安全性。
四、访问控制与权限管理
在云原生安全中,访问控制与权限管理是确保数据安全的关键环节。访问控制是指规定哪些用户或系统可以访问特定的数据或服务。权限管理则是具体到每个用户的权限设置,包括读取、写入、执行等操作权限。通过精细的访问控制策略和权限分配,可以有效防止未经授权的访问和数据泄露。例如,通过角色基权限(RBAC)或属性基访问控制(ABAC)等机制,可以确保只有经过授权的用户和系统才能访问敏感数据,从而保障云服务的数据安全。
五、漏洞检测与响应
在云原生环境中,漏洞检测与响应是确保数据安全的关键环节。漏洞检测通过定期扫描和分析云平台和应用程序的代码、配置以及运行时环境,以发现潜在的安全风险。这一过程包括对操作系统、中间件、应用程序代码以及依赖库的全面检查。响应机制则针对检测到的漏洞立即采取措施,包括隔离受影响的服务、修补漏洞、更新安全策略等。通过高效的漏洞检测与响应流程,可以最大限度地减少安全事件对云服务的影响,保障用户数据的安全。
Q1:云原生安全面临哪些主要挑战?
A1:云原生安全面临的主要挑战包括数据泄露、恶意攻击、服务中断、身份认证问题等。
Q2:如何实施云服务数据安全防护策略?
A2:通过采用加密技术、实施严格的访问控制、进行漏洞检测和响应,以及进行安全审计来加强数据安全防护。
Q3:云原生环境下的安全防护有哪些最佳实践?
A3:最佳实践包括使用自动化工具进行安全监控、实施最小权限原则、定期进行安全培训,以及采用多云安全策略。
点评:本文深入分析了云原生环境下的数据安全挑战,提出了切实可行的防护策略,对于提升云服务数据安全具有重要意义。
附录
云原生安全是保障云服务数据安全的关键。以下是一些实践建议:
- 采用最小权限原则,确保云服务访问权限仅限于必要的人员和系统。
- 定期进行安全审计,及时发现并修复安全漏洞。
- 使用容器镜像扫描工具,确保容器镜像的安全性。
- 实施网络隔离策略,限制不同服务之间的通信。
- 启用云服务的自动更新和打补丁功能,确保系统安全。
- 部署入侵检测和防御系统,实时监控异常行为。